Job Summary:
Supermicro is seeking a driven Solution Architect to join our Solution Architecture team as the outbound, customer- and partner-facing engine of our US ecosystem motion. Based at our San Jose headquarters and focused on the dense Bay Area technology landscape, you will proactively open new relationships — with end customers and with partners (Neoclouds, AI ISVs and startups, silicon and platform vendors, and SI/channel partners) — and turn first conversations into qualified, joint technical engagements.
This is a balanced role: roughly half outbound development and half hands-on technical delivery. You will prospect, run first-meeting technical discovery, and build a pipeline; and you will carry meaningful architecture work on the accounts and partners you land, teaming with our senior Solution Architects for deep design-win and deployment hand-off. It is the ideal seat for an energetic, early-to-mid-career architect who wants to build a customer and partner network from the ground up and grow toward Staff / Principal Solution Architect scope.
This is a high-energy, high-visibility role requiring strong outbound drive, solid AI-infrastructure fluency, excellent communication, and the ability to operate across both development and technical engagement in a fast-paced environment. This role is based at our headquarters in San Jose, CA.
Essential Duties and Responsibilities:
- Hunt and open new customer and partner relationships across the Bay Area / HQ ecosystem — end customers, Neoclouds, AI ISVs and startups, silicon/platform vendors, SIs, and channel — through proactive outbound outreach.
- Run first-meeting technical discovery with prospective customers and partners; qualify fit and scope joint opportunities.
- Build and own a pipeline — account/partner mapping, outreach cadence, and pursuit tracking from first touch to qualified engagement.
- Initiate joint POCs and reference architectures on AI/GPU/CPU and software-defined storage solutions; team with senior Solution Architects for deep design and delivery hand-off.
- Carry meaningful technical delivery on the accounts and partners you land — rack- and pod-scale AI infrastructure (CPU/GPU/DPU, fabric, VAST/SDS integration) at a working-architect level.
- Represent Supermicro at Bay Area events, meetups, partner summits, and customer/partner briefings as an energetic technical voice.
- Co-develop first-touch enablement assets — briefing decks, solution overviews, and reference outlines — with Product Management, Sales, and senior Solution Architects.
- Maintain customer and partner relationships and roadmap awareness, feeding intake and opportunities back to the Solution Architecture team.
Qualifications:
Required
- 8+ years in solution architecture, sales/partner engineering, technical business development, or related customer- and partner-facing technical roles — US market preferred.
- Outbound, self-starting, and driven — energized by prospecting, opening doors, and building a customer and partner network from the ground up.
- Strong technical fluency in AI infrastructure and data center solutions (compute, GPU, storage / SDS) — credible in a first technical conversation, with room to grow toward senior-SA depth.
- Excellent English business communication and strong presence — comfortable from a cold first meeting through a technical working session.
- Working knowledge of GPU-accelerated architectures (NVIDIA HGX/MGX, RDMA, high-speed network technology) and software-defined storage (e.g., VAST DASE archiecture).
- Ability to translate AI training/inference and Enterprise AI workloads into solution-level conversations.
- BS in EE/CE/ME, CS, or a related field. US-based; HQ / Bay Area based with domestic and international travel of 20 – 35%.
